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Forest Hill, TX

The cost of toilet overflow water removal services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Forest Hill, TX. The cost can range from $500 to $2,500 and it’s best to get a free estimate from our team to find out the exact cost of your project.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$1,500 The size of the affected area and the amount of water present.
Drying $300 – $1,000 The size of the affected area and the amount of moisture present.
Restoration $1,000 – $3,000 The extent of the damage and the materials needed to restore the property.
Containment $200 – $500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the containment process.

Common Questions About Toilet Overflow Water Removal

Q: What causes a toilet overflow?

A: A toilet overflow can be caused by a variety of factors, including a clogged toilet, a faulty flapper, or a blocked drain. Our team can help you identify the source of the problem and provide a solution to prevent future overflows.
